> The RSS expansion algorithm is using a graph to find the possible expansion
> paths. The current implementation does not differentiate between standard
> (L2) VXLAN and L3 VXLAN. As result the flow is expanded with all possible
> paths.
> For example:
> testpmd> flow create... / vxlan / end actions rss level 2 / end
> It is currently expanded to the following paths:
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N ETH IPV4 END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N ETH IPV6 END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N IPV4 END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N IPV6 END
> 
> The fix is to adjust the expansion according to the outer UDP destination
> port. In case flow pattern defines a match on the standard udp port, 4789, or
> does not define a match on the destination port, which also implies setting
> the standard one, the expansion for the above example will be:
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N ETH IPV4 END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N ETH IPV6 END
> Otherwise, the expansion will be:
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N IPV4 END
> ETH IPV4 UDP VXLAN IPV6 END
